I have an HP Z2100 that I use for canvasses...now and then! I'd like to do more with it obviously.
I need to get labels made, 80mm x 125mm with rounded corners. Surprised how expensive these are printed full colour,. appears it's down to the corner rounding and most companies use a dye.
My thoughts were to print on the HP and use my Graphtec cutter to kiss cut them. I've never printed stickers and wondered if anyone had any advice on this please? Which material to use etc.
